Test on Decimals & Fractions

1. Rounding Decimals

a) Round 3.2765 to two decimal places.
b) Round 0.04879 to three decimal places.

2. Multiply and Divide by 0.1, 0.01, and 0.001

a) Multiply 5.67 × 0.1
b) Divide 34.5 ÷ 0.01

3. Multiplying Decimals (Written Method)

a) Calculate 4.2 × 3.5 using a written method.

4. Dividing by Decimals

a) Divide 8.4 ÷ 0.2

5. Convert Fractions to Decimals

a) Convert 7/8 into a decimal.
b) Convert 23/50 into a decimal.

6. Recurring and Terminating Decimals

a) Identify whether 5/6 is terminating or recurring.
b) Identify whether 4/25 is terminating or recurring.

7. Convert Recurring Decimals to Fractions

a) Convert 0.333... (repeating) into a fraction.
b) Convert 0.727272... into a fraction.

8. Multiply Integers and Fractions by a Fraction

a) Multiply 7 × 3/5
b) Multiply 4/9 × 2/3

9. Reciprocal of a Number or a Fraction

a) Find the reciprocal of 8
b) Find the reciprocal of 5/6

10. Divide Integers and Fractions

a) Calculate 10 ÷ 2/3
b) Calculate 3/4 ÷ 5/8

11. Add and Subtract Fractions

a) Add 3/7 + 2/5
b) Subtract 5/6 - 1/4

12. Mixed Numbers & Four Operations

a) Add 2 1/3 + 3 3/5
b) Multiply 1 3/4 × 2 2/5
